Output 90aacb28d655f8957f654059241e491f233b45a8110630d02ac25be53f2ca276:1

value
23316548
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de0f151f39eef755ffc964ffb984b45a035a33a027af15895175d1b323bfa6e3
address
tb1pmc8328eeamm4tl7fvnlmnp95tgp45vaqy7h3tz23whgmxgal5m3sclln42
transaction
90aacb28d655f8957f654059241e491f233b45a8110630d02ac25be53f2ca276
confirmations
20025
spent
true